Etymology[edit]
From een + -ling. The sense "baby not part of a multiple birth" is likely modeled after tweeling (“twin”).

Noun[edit]
eenling m (plural eenlingen, diminutive eenlingetje n)
- a loner, someone who is or operates alone
- a baby born alone; not a multiple birth
